Application process
(1) File a charge of discrimination by submitting a completed Complainant Information Sheet by one of the following ways: (a) In person, (b) By mail, (c) By email to [email protected] (2) Charges must be filed within two years from the alleged discriminatory action, or one year from the alleged discriminatory action for a housing case

Administers the Illinois Human Rights Act which prohibits discrimination in Illinois in the areas of employment, housing, public accommodations, financial credit and sexual harassment in education. Accepts and investigates discrimination charges. Litigates housing discrimination charges before the Illinois Human Rights Commission.
